Integration with third-party services can enhance the functionality and usability of Matrix MLM software. Here are some common third-party services that can be integrated into Matrix MLM software:

1. **Payment Gateways**: Integration with payment gateways allows for seamless processing of transactions within the MLM platform. Common payment gateways include PayPal, Stripe, Authorize.Net, and others. Integration enables distributors to make purchases, pay membership fees, and receive commissions securely.

2. **Email Marketing Services**: Integration with email marketing services such as Mailchimp, SendGrid, or Constant Contact allows for automated email campaigns, newsletters, and communication with distributors. This helps in promoting products, announcing promotions, and keeping distributors engaged.

3. **SMS Gateways**: Integrating with SMS gateways enables sending notifications, reminders, and alerts to distributors via text messages. Services like Twilio, Nexmo, or Clickatell can be integrated to send SMS notifications for new referrals, commission payouts, and other important events.

4. **E-commerce Platforms**: Integration with e-commerce platforms like Shopify, WooCommerce, or Magento allows for selling products directly through the MLM platform. Distributors can set up their own online stores, manage inventory, and process orders seamlessly within the MLM system.

5. **Customer Relationship Management (CRM) Systems**: Integration with CRM systems such as Salesforce, HubSpot, or Zoho CRM helps in managing customer interactions, tracking leads, and monitoring sales performance. This integration provides valuable insights into distributor activity and customer engagement.

6. **Social Media Platforms**: Integrating with social media platforms like Facebook, Twitter, or LinkedIn enables distributors to share promotions, recruit new members, and engage with their networks directly from the MLM platform. Integration allows for seamless sharing of content and referral links.

7. **Analytics and Reporting Tools**: Integration with analytics and reporting tools such as Google Analytics, Mixpanel, or Tableau provides insights into user behavior, sales performance, and marketing effectiveness. This integration helps in making data-driven decisions and optimizing the MLM strategy.

8. **Customer Support Tools**: Integrating with customer support tools like Zendesk, Freshdesk, or Intercom enables efficient handling of customer inquiries, support tickets, and live chat sessions. Integration streamlines communication between distributors and support teams, improving overall customer satisfaction.

9. **Accounting Software**: Integration with accounting software such as QuickBooks, Xero, or FreshBooks facilitates tracking of financial transactions, managing expenses, and generating reports. This integration ensures accurate accounting and financial management within the MLM platform.

10. **KYC/AML Verification Services**: Integration with Know Your Customer (KYC) and Anti-Money Laundering (AML) verification services helps in verifying the identity of distributors and ensuring compliance with regulatory requirements. Services like Jumio, Onfido, or Veriff can be integrated for secure identity verification.

By integrating these third-party services into Matrix MLM software, you can enhance its functionality, streamline operations, and provide a better user experience for distributors and administrators. When selecting and integrating third-party services, it's important to consider factors such as compatibility, security, scalability, and cost-effectiveness.
